How Does it work?
As one of the most popular 3D printing techniques in the world, additive manufacturing works by using high powered lasers to harden liquid resin that is contained in a reservoir, to create the desired 3D shape. In summary the process hardens liquid resin into solid plastic 3D models.
DWS machines are characterised by the unique ‘upside-down’ position of the 3D print platform and the laser which is located underneath the resin tank. The bed moves in and out of the resin reservoir building up the highly precise model layer by layer until completion. This means that the resin material is used efficiently and economically. In addition, the compact and clean nature of the build reservoir provides the user with the flexibility to swap material easily, with no mess or wastage.
Introducing IRIX
‘Irix’ – meaning digital stone, is a brand new material created by DWS. This digital stone replicates the main characteristics of naturally occurring materials that would traditionally be used in jewellery production. Thanks to this exciting development designers can now 3D print beautifully ornate and detailed designs in a range of colours. This material is available for use on the J Series of DWS printers.
Francesca Gabrielli, a contemporary jewellery designer from Rome has 3D printed her bracelet designs in Irix. ‘Onda’ is inspired by the waves and ‘Rosaphina’ displays a texture of roses. Both bracelets capture sharp and precise detail characterised by the 3D printing process. The choice of material colour complements the design and texture.
